文章详情页
(小白)python 为什么用return会报错啊?
浏览:112日期:2022-08-26 18:26:18
问题描述
try: r = requests.get(’http://www.baidu.com’,timeout=30) r.raise_for_status() r.encoding = r.apparent_encoding return r.textexcept: return ’我怎么知道又错了’ SyntaxError: ’return’ outside function
问题解答
回答1:import requeststry: r = requests.get(’http://www.baidu.com’,timeout=30) r.raise_for_status() r.encoding = r.apparent_encodingexcept: print(’我怎么知道又错了’) print(r.text)return是在函数中返回回答2:
return 需要在函数里面才能使用
回答3:return 一般只能用在函数中。
相关文章:
1. javascript - vue引入样式的问题2. 新手 - Python 爬虫 问题 求助3. Mac环境下QT编译MySQL驱动屡次失败?如何?4. Android下,rxJava+retrofit 并发上传文件和串行上传文件的效率为什么差不多?5. thinkphp5.1学习时遇到session问题6. javascript - react热加载的一段代码7. php mail无法发送邮件8. 如何解决Centos下Docker服务启动无响应,且输入docker命令无响应?9. 微信开放平台 - ios APP能不能打开微信然后通过微信跳转到指定的URL?10. javascript - 怎么下载vue csp版本的2.0或者以上?
排行榜
